How to get crispy sweet potato fries

Pro Tip: The key to crispy homemade sweet potato fries is letting them dry out after cutting and not overcrowding your baking sheet. Oh, and don’t forget to flip halfway! When you do these three things your fries will be baked to crispy perfection. No one likes soggy fries.

    Instructions
    1. Preheat oven to 425F.⁣
    2. Cut potatoes in half lengthwise, then cut each side in half, again, before slicing to look like "shoestring" fries. Using a dishtowel, pat dry. Do this for roughly 5-10 minutes. You want them as dry as possible. ⁣
    3. In a medium bowl, toss potatoes, avocado oil, paprika, salt & pepper. Place evenly on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Make sure there is only one layer. ⁣
    4. Place on the middle rack in the oven and bake for 40-45 minutes. You'll want to check them for around 20 minutes and flip. ⁣
    5. Let fries cool slightly and enjoy!
